Description
Terraced triple-mint duplex in the heart of Manhattan! Duplex #14/15O is a designer finished, meticulously renovated home that is rare in the marketplace today. The home lies over two levels, and has two bedrooms with two and a half bathrooms, in addition to a very gracious private terrace off of the living floor. Enter into the home to a large foyer and sculptural staircase, reminiscent of some of New York's most enchanting prewar apartments. The living/dining floor is open and has a chef's kitchen designed by Henrybuilt, with appliances by Sub Zero and Miele. Ample space for an entertaining dining table and large seating/lounging area are accentuated by high ceilings and beautiful millwork throughout. Off of the kitchen is a large pantry, also rare to find in such a scale of apartment. Also on this level is a stunningly finished powder room for guests. Directly accessible off of the living area is a gracious, full length terrace, sizable enough to fit a dining table and lounge area. The terrace enjoys views of some of the area's finest architecture, and is private and quiet. The primary suite and second bedroom are located upstairs, each enjoying an en-suite bath and exquisite millwork and design. The second bedroom has a stall shower and soaking tub. The primary suite has its own bathroom with large shower and additional built-ins. The home is marked by its turnkey renovation, with custom lighting throughout, white oak chevron floors, and clever storage touches. The renovation included new windows, electric, plumbing, and a Sonos system. 220 Madison Avenue was built in 1940 and is located ideally in the heart of Manhattan. It is a stone's throw from Grand Central Station (allowing easy access to Westchester and Long Island), subway and bus stations, and cultural institutions like the Morgan Library and Broadway. The neighborhood has spectacular restaurants, new gyms, and parks. Residents enjoy a full-time doorman, newly renovated hallways and elevators, a newly renovated rooftop deck with views of the Empire State Building, and a garage.
